WebThe Paraná pine is also been valued as Brazil’s ‘most important timber tree’ since the 1500s, but this has caused devastating deforestation. In three tree generations from the beginning of the twentieth century, 97% of A. angustifolia ’s original territory was lost to unsustainable commercial logging, encroaching agriculture and timber ... WebIn 2024, wood energy accounted for about 4.0% of residential sector end-use energy consumption and 2.2% of total residential energy consumption. In 2024, wood was used as an energy source (mostly for space heating) in about 10.8 million homes, or by 8.8% of all U.S households About 2.2 million households used wood as the main space heating fuel. 3
